📄 frmenskripsi.vb
字号:
Public Class frmEnskripsi
Dim hasil As String = ""
Public Function Run(ByVal txtToProses As String, Optional ByVal isEnkripsi As Boolean = True) As String
If isEnkripsi = True Then
chkEnskripsi.Checked = True
Else
chkEnskripsi.Checked = False
End If
txtBefore.Text = txtToProses
txtPassword.Select()
Me.ShowDialog()
Return hasil
End Function
Private Sub btnProses_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nProses.Click
Dim enskrip As New clsEnskripsi
If chkEnskripsi.Checked = True Then
If radDES.Checked = True Then txtAfter.Text = enskrip.Enskrip(txtBefore.Text, txtPassword.Text, clsEnskripsi.MetodeEnskripsi.DES)
If radRC2.Checked = True Then txtAfter.Text = enskrip.Enskrip(txtBefore.Text, txtPassword.Text, clsEnskripsi.MetodeEnskripsi.RC2)
If radRijndael.Checked = True Then txtAfter.Text = enskrip.Enskrip(txtBefore.Text, txtPassword.Text, clsEnskripsi.MetodeEnskripsi.Rijndael)
Else
If radDES.Checked = True Then txtAfter.Text = enskrip.Deskrip(txtBefore.Text, txtPassword.Text, clsEnskripsi.MetodeEnskripsi.DES)
If radRC2.Checked = True Then txtAfter.Text = enskrip.Deskrip(txtBefore.Text, txtPassword.Text, clsEnskripsi.MetodeEnskripsi.RC2)
If radRijndael.Checked = True Then txtAfter.Text = enskrip.Deskrip(txtBefore.Text, txtPassword.Text, clsEnskripsi.MetodeEnskripsi.Rijndael)
End If
End Sub
Private Sub btnOK_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nOK.Click
hasil = txtAfter.Text
Me.Close()
End Sub
Private Sub btnCancel_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nCancel.Click
Me.Close()
End Sub
End Class
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-